171-004, 171-005, 171-006, and 171-007
Single Row Board Mount MicroStrips
These .050" pitch single row PCB thru-hole microstrips are available in four types-
vertical mount, right angle single row and two right angle staggered versions.
Available with 1 to 30 contacts. PC tails are .020" diameter. Optional latching
mechanism prevents de-mating. Guide pins provide circuit polarization. Contacts
are twistpin type and are gold-plated. Housing is molded LCP thermoplastic.
Suitable for high-reliability applications where long-term resistance to fretting
corrosion is a necessity. 3 A., 600 Vac, -55C to +150C.
